Airplane makes hard landing at Sun ‘n Fun Air Show

An experimental airplane made a hard landing in Lakeland, Florida on Monday evening, causing the front wheel to collapse and the plane to roll over on runway. 

Student pilot, Steven Gerard Felix, 54, of Alexandria, Virginia, said the experimental, amateur-built aircraft experienced difficulty while he attempted to land at the Sun ‘n Fun Air Show.  Felix was not injured.

The runway was closed for approximately 30 minutes as emergency personnel responded to the scene. The experimental aircraft was moved to a secured location and FAA personnel responded to the scene for a preliminary investigation.
